Literature summary for 6.1.1.15 extracted from

  • Chatterjee, A.; Xiao, H.; Schultz, P.G.
    Evolution of multiple, mutually orthogonal prolyl-tRNA synthetase/tRNA pairs for unnatural amino acid mutagenesis in Escherichia coli (2012), Proc. Natl. Acad. Sci. USA, 109, 14841-14846.

Protein Variants

Protein Variants Comment Organism
additional information development of a heterologous archaeal prolyl-tRNA/prolyl-tRNA synthase pair, Archaeoglobus fulgidus tRNAPro (AftRNAPro)/Pyrococcus horikoshii ProRS (PhProRS), for UAA mutagenesis in Escherichia coli. Modification of the anticodon-binding pocket of Pyrococcus horikoshii prolyl-tRNA synthase reestablishes its functional binding interaction with multiple anticodon-variants of tRNAPro Pyrococcus horikoshii
